Dishes
Five-Spice Tofu CubesFive-spice tofu is a dish made primarily from tofu cubes, marinated with five-spice powder, soy sauce, and sugar, then cooked or pan-fried. Commonly includes star anise, cinnamon, and Sichuan pepper for rich aroma.
Young Ginger and Pork Liver Stir-fryA Sichuan dish featuring tender pork liver stir-fried with young ginger, known for its fresh taste and aromatic flavor.
Liang Shi's Spicy Chicken with ChiliA spicy Sichuan dish made with tender chicken and fresh chilies, known for its bold flavor and aromatic heat.
Liang Shi's Sour Cabbage FishA Sichuan-style dish featuring fresh carp and fermented cabbage, known for its tangy and spicy flavor profile.
Liang Shi Wang Ba NoodlesA flavorful noodle dish featuring hand-pulled noodles, beef, boiled eggs, and vegetables in a savory sauce.
Steamed Fresh ShrimpA dish made with fresh shrimp steamed quickly with garlic and ginger, resulting in tender and flavorful seafood.
Bamboo Shoots Stir-Fried with PorkBamboo shoot stir-fry with pork is a Chinese home-style dish using fresh bamboo shoots and pork as main ingredients. Slice or shred bamboo shoots and thinly slice pork, marinate with rice wine and soy sauce, then stir-fry together with seasonings until cooked through.
Spicy Oil Tofu NoodlesA cold dish made with tofu strips tossed in spicy oil, garlic, and chili, offering a crisp texture and bold numbing-spicy flavor.
Iron Plate TofuSizzling tofu is a dish featuring tofu as the main ingredient, sliced and pan-fried on a heated iron plate until the surface is slightly charred while the inside remains tender. Seasonings like soy sauce, oyster sauce, garlic, and green onions are added, and sometimes vegetables such as bell peppers, onions, or minced meat are stir-fried together.
